摘要
We present a modified probability distribution for a single stiff chain. This probability distribution includes the usual Wiener measure that accounts for the bond length distribution and a term that associates an explicit energy with the bending of the chain. The modification includes additional factors that suppress the end fluctuations to make the chain homogeneous. Our result for the mean squared end-to-end distance is that for Kratky-Porod chain but the analysis clarifies a number of points in the literature.
